THE CHAMPIONSHIPS


July 5, 2025


Elena Rybakina


Wimbledon, London, UK

Press Conference


C. TAUSON/E. Rybakina

7-6, 6-3

THE MODERATOR: Tough loss today. If you could just sum up the match this afternoon.

ELENA RYBAKINA: Yeah, definitely not the result I wanted. Not the way I wanted to play, of course. Was tough day for me. But, yeah, tried to take only positive from this tournament and prepare for the next ones.

THE MODERATOR: Questions, please.

Q. Obviously it was really a close first set. There was a rain delay. Do you think that gave a better way for Clara to go in and play like that afterwards? What do you think? How did it affect the match?

ELENA RYBAKINA: I think it was very close. Before the rain and after we came back on the court, I had chances to win the first set also, but again, it was too many unforced errors from my side. The serve was not there at all, and it's very difficult for me to play, of course, without the serve.

She played well. I think she adjusted to conditions a bit better with the serve and also some slices from her side. So it's tough to comment when I know it was too many mistakes from my side and very bad decision in some moments.

Q. Did sort of the way Clara Tauson played -- and she used the slice a lot, and she did seem to return particularly well using that chip return. Did that surprise you a little bit the way she sort of played?

ELENA RYBAKINA: No, I know that she has this kind of variety in her game. I feel it's just, again, some decision from my side was bad.

Of course, some great shots she did. Nothing to take from her, but from my side it was far from good level.

Q. Since working with Davide, I just wondered if you have consulted with him after the match already and what he thought. Also, what you've been working on in particular, please?

ELENA RYBAKINA: No, we didn't speak yet. This is something we're going to do later.

Q. What have you been working on since working with him, please?

ELENA RYBAKINA: Well, was coming not from my best period, so I needed kind of get more matches in and try to get more confidence. Basically same thing as always. Try to be more stable. Physically I was also, even after preseason, still not in the good level. So it takes time.

We try to build and for me be back on the level I was. I think now it's getting better, but still not there yet.

Q. As a former champion, do you think you might have been on Centre Court or Court 1 today rather than Court 2?

ELENA RYBAKINA: I was expected probably Court 1, but when I saw that it's Court 2, I mean, nothing I can do in this situation, of course. It's much nicer to play on Court 1 or Centre, but there are still a lot of seeded players.

Not first time I got to play on another court. It's same court for everyone, same for my opponent, so it didn't matter in the end.

Q. Is it a bit disappointing because you would have had the roof as well if you were on Centre Court and wouldn't have had that big break?

ELENA RYBAKINA: If there is a roof, of course, it's much easier because you know that you won't stop. Again, it was the same for me and for her. That's for sure difference from Court 1 or Centre Court, the other courts.

For me it was a bit tough today since the court was a bit softer under than the other courts, and all her drop shots and just slices were working well. For me it was tough to adjust.

Q. So far seeds have been falling and falling, and former champions have been falling, too. Right now only Barbora is still in, and she's in the middle of a tough match. What do you make of all this, both for your own challenge when you're a former champion and for the others, in this tournament?

ELENA RYBAKINA: Well, every year is different and different opponents you play. So, of course, grass is very unpredictable. It's very short season. Not everyone gets to adjust quick.

Again, every year is different. For now I think it's long time. No one won it more than once lately. Hopefully it's going to happen soon, but as I said, it's just very different from all the other surfaces.

Q. You obviously know what it takes to go all the way here in Wimbledon. Do you think Clara Tauson has the qualities to go all the way?

ELENA RYBAKINA: Well, I think it all depends how she feels physically. Also, because she had some tough matches before. Every day is different.

If she brings her best tennis, probably she has chances, definitely, to go far. But again, still a lot of tough players. I wish her to do well, and then we just see.
